5. Objectives or Learning Outcomes
Course learning outcomes
Description
Know and interpret the fundamental measurements of descriptive statistics, approximate bidimensional data through regression adjustment, know the fundamentals of probability, estimate the parameters of statistical models, construct confidence intervals, contrast hypotheses and take decisions.
Be able to express yourself correctly both orally and in writing, and, in particular, to know how to use mathematical language to express with precision quantities and operations that appear in industrial engineering. Become accustomed to working in a team and behaving respectfully.
